On a spring evening in Inverness, Alabama, the life of 28-year-old Caucasian male, George Douglas Althouse, was tragically cut short. On May 28, 1992, Althouse, a Special Agent with the Drug Enforcement Administration, was on duty with Jefferson County Sheriff's Deputy Naylor Braswell. The two men had stopped at a service station, and while Braswell went inside to use the phone, Althouse remained in the passenger seat of their undercover Z-28 Camaro.
